The second of five daughters born to Theophil and Yula Mae Dobski, I was raised in Pontiac Michigan.  I lived in a home built by my Grandparents, better known as Jaja and Boosha.  They immigrated from Poland in the early 1900′s.  It was a storybook home; two stories with a big yard.  The yard came complete with a walk-in doll house, swing set and tetter-tooter built by Jaja.  The cherry trees produced the sweetest cherries that just begged for pie crust and vanilla ice cream.   My grandparents lived across the street:  they raised chickens and grew an orchard that would feed the neighborhood.  Sweet memories..
